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Cost In White Oak, OH

The cost of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in White Oak, OH.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services: We’ll work with you to create a customized plan to meet your specific needs.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ction (Category 2) $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Final Inspection and Clearance $50 – $200 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Emergency Service Call (after hours) $100 – $500 Time of day, severity of damage, and local conditions
